Arrest
WILLMAR — A 32-year-old man was arrested on a felony burglary warrant Monday morning on the 500 block of 15th Street Southeast.
Assault
WILLMAR — An assault was reported Monday morning on the 500 block of Anne Street Southeast.
Damage to property
WILLMAR — Someone threw a brick Sunday night through a front window of a residence on the 400 block of Becker Avenue Southeast.
According to the report, the person who threw the brick fled the scene.
